A robot went out of control at a technology fair in southern Chinas Guangdong province Thursday, smashing a glass window and injuring a visitor....
An employee at Shenzhen Spreadview Century told Sixth Tone by phone that the staffer tried to pick up the robot, but that Fabos weight 25 kilograms was too much to handle, and the operator accidentally pushed the wrong button. Fabos automatic mode was turned off, which meant it could not avoid collisions by itself, he said... . The company had visited the injured person in the hospital and had paid compensation, the statement added.
